Biliary drain tube saga:

We have had to replace the tube 4 times now in the last 3 weeks. It's getting a little frustrating. Grrr....

And we had to make the drive (2 hours each way) back to Children's 4 times this week alone.

Wed. - Replace tube. Wed. night tube leaking already.

Thursday - Clinic visit day. While she is no longer on the growth charts (she fell off - but since she was in the 1st percentile we saw it coming) her doctors are pleased with her liver. Her liver numbers look good again. Bili is normal, GGT is good - but with the bile tube leaking (thinking prograf leaked out with some bile), her prograf is too low so we need to get that fixed...

IR can't fit us in, so new tube is scheduled to be placed Friday.

Friday - Drive back to Chicago. Have larger bile tube placed. Natalie does GREAT with sedation and we are outa' there by 11:30am.

Today - Go back to CMH. Natalie's prograf level (immunosuppresant) was too low Thursday. Dose was increased Thursday and we had to go in for a blood draw today.
